Jharkhand Golgappa Tragedy One Child Dies as Over 20 Sickened After Roadside Vendor Food Poisoning

Tests are underway after officials suspect stale golgappas

A festive treat turned deadly in Bajto village, Giridih, Jharkhand, after suspected mass food poisoning from a roadside golgappa vendor. One child died and nearly 20 others, along with two adults, were hospitalised. Authorities have opened an immediate probe and are conducting food and water tests to identify what caused the outbreak.
